What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Internship Magazine Writer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Internship Magazine Writer, you need strong writing, research, and editing skills, often supported by coursework in journalism, communications, or English. Familiarity with content management systems (CMS), AP Style, and basic photo editing or design tools is typically required. Creativity, attention to detail, and the ability to work under deadlines are critical so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ure the production of engaging, accurate, and timely articles that align with the magazine’s standards and audience expectations.

What types of assignments and feedback can I expect as an internship magazine writer?

As an internship magazine writer, you will typically be assigned a mix of article types, such as news briefs, feature stories, and interviews. Editors will provide you with guidance on topics, deadlines, and publication standards, and you can expect to receive constructive feedback on your drafts to help you refine your writing and adapt to the magazine’s voice. Collaborating with editors and occasionally other writers or photographers is common, offering valuable experience in teamwork and editorial processes. The role is a great opportunity to build your portfolio and learn from experienced professionals in a supportive environment.

What does an Internship Magazine Writer do?

An Internship Magazine Writer assists in creating content for magazines, such as articles, interviews, and reviews, under the supervision of editors. They conduct research, pitch story ideas, conduct interviews, and help with editing or proofreading. This role is designed to give students or recent graduates practical writing experience in a professional media environment, helping them develop their skills and build a portfolio for future careers in journalism or publishing.

What is the difference between Internship Magazine Writer vs Freelance Magazine Writer?

AspectInternship Magazine WriterFreelance Magazine Writer
CredentialsTypically students or entry-level writers, often with basic writing skillsVaries; often experienced writers with a portfolio
Work EnvironmentUsually in a media organization or publication, under supervisionIndependent, working remotely or on a project basis
Employer & Industry UsageEmployed by magazines or media companies, often as part of an internship programHired directly by clients or publications for specific assignments

In summary, an Internship Magazine Writer is typically a student or beginner gaining experience within a media organization, while a Freelance Magazine Writer is an independent professional working on various projects. Both roles involve writing for magazines but differ in experience level, work setting, and employment structure.
